Whether China likes it or not, the Red Line remains the Indo-Tibet border today, but it should perhaps be called the ‘McMahon ...
India's refusal to issue medical visas to Bangladesh opens doors for China to strengthen ties and expand its influence in the ...
In a recent tweet, Pei highlighted the country’s potential for growth, fueled by the government's push for local 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results